Medical professionals normally apply a topical anesthetic lotion in advance to help numb the location being treated. It has few negative effects aside from short-lived inflammation and swelling post-treatment. Microneedling generally has a much shorter recuperation time contrasted to the lasers or chemical peels that are likewise used to help resurface the skin and boost its structure.

These creams can aid start the process of collagen production. Next, your healthcare service provider uses a hand-held roller or an electrical tool to make the injuries in your skin.

Your medical care provider rolls it gradually and delicately throughout your skin. If they utilize the electrical device, needles pulse up and down to penetrate your skin. They can change the length of the needles on the electrical gadget. Longer needles go deeper into your skin, which could be needed if you have deep scars or cavities from acne.
Your skin could be red and inflamed for up to 5 days. A cold pack can help in reducing irritation and pain. Most individuals can use make-up the day after the treatment, however you should avoid of the sunlight until your skin heals.

The pinpricks from microneedling cause minor injury to the skin, and the skin responds by making new collagen-rich tissue. By encouraging the skin to make brand-new cells, extra collagen may aid make the skin firmer.

Approximately 45 minutes to prior to the treatment, the medical professional commonly applies a topical anesthetic to the treatment area. This will numb the skin during the microneedling procedure, which takes roughly thirty minutes. Throughout the procedure, a physician makes little pricks under the skin making use of a pen-like device with tiny, sterilized needles.
The physician typically relocates the tool equally throughout your skin so that the recently rejuvenated skin will be also. They may finish your session by using a development lotion or soothing therapy.
You may discover skin irritation and redness within the initial of the procedure. It's best to let your skin recover before applying make-up.

The punctures made during professional microneedling are made to generate skin rejuvenation. While you may be able to buy medical-grade gadgets online that extra deeply penetrate the skin, it's ideal to have this therapy carried out by a specialist in a controlled setting.
If you want more effective and long-lasting outcomes, microneedling might be much better than a store-bought roller device. You might still try the latter version for less intrusive (however extra momentary) results. Individuals normally utilize microneedling to treat scars, hyperpigmentation, and stretch marks. Results may vary based upon the seriousness of the skin worry, its area, and the treatment plan made use of.

Disadvantages: You might require numerous sessions to maintain your results and the treatment is most likely not covered by insurance policy. Microneedling and Botox have different objectives. Microneedling can deal with scars, hyperpigmentation, and big pores by raising the skin's production of collagen. Botox shots protect against certain muscles from contracting and forming wrinkles on the skin.

Microneedling is a clinical treatment that makes use of little needles to penetrate the skin. Skin specialists use it to decrease: Acne scars Dark places Big poresMelasmaSagging skinScars because of surgical treatment or an injury Stretch marksUneven skin appearance and toneWrinkles and fine linesMicroneedling is minimally intrusive and risk-free for all skin tones. It works by boosting your body to make collagen.
This can result in much less obvious marks and wrinkles, and much more also complexion and appearance. Products sold for at-home microneedling and microneedling performed in a non-medical medspa aren't meant to puncture the skin. These gentler products lead to less recognizable outcomes than those you receive from a skin specialist.
